The first six-issue arc of Absolute Batman concluded in March, paving the way for a fresh take on Mr. Freeze in issue #7, slated for April. For fans who prefer not to juggle individual issues, the trade paperback collections are an essential addition to your collection, offering complete stories in physical format. Absolute Batman Volume 1: The Zoo, penned by the renowned Scott Snyder and illustrated by Nick Dragotta, compiles issues one through six and is up for preorder. Mark your calendars for its release on August 5.

Absolute Batman marks the launch of DC's new All In publishing initiative, which began in late 2024. This initiative allows acclaimed creators greater freedom to explore and reinterpret these iconic characters without the constraints of established continuity. IGN's Jesse Schedeen had an insightful conversation with the creators about the future following the conclusion of their initial arc. Absolute Batman teases appearances from iconic villains like Bane and the Joker. Scott Snyder, the writer, hinted, " . . . this Joker is already really terrifying by the time he meets Batman. But his relationship with Batman is part of something that really evolves as the series goes." We'll have to wait and see how this intriguing statement unfolds.
